oracle12c安装与数据库导入

2019-12-25  本文已影响0人  HALLOXIAOHONG

oracle12c安装

1.官网下载安装包https://www.oracle.com/database/technologies/oracle-database-software-downloads.html 】

解压到同一个文件夹下双击”setup.exe“打开图1-1。按下图顺序进行安装。

图1-1 图1-2 图1-3 图1-4 图1-5 图1-6-1

如果你没有就选创建新用户,然后创建一个。

图1-6-2 图1-7 图1-8

进入下图界面并等待

图1-9 图1-10

安装完成后会有一个提示改密码的界面,忘了截图。可以点进去修改用户密码。默认解锁”sys“、”system“用户。

数据库导入

1.打开“开始”-->输入cmd-->打开cmd窗口输入sqlplus conn--> 输入账号密码-->进入下图select name from v$datafile;  查询出表空间

----创建

1.创建用户

create user C##SHKJ_LSCJS _DB identified by 123456;

2.

create tablespace SHKJ_LSCJS 

datafile 'G:\APP\USER\ORADATA\ORCL\SHKJ_LSCJS.dbf' size 1024M

autoextend on;

//如果创建错了那就删除表空间

//drop tablespace tablespace_name including contents and datafiles cascade constraint;//删除表空间,及对应的表空间文件也删除掉

3.

create temporary tablespace SHKJ_LSCJS_TEMP

tempfile 'G:\APP\USER\ORADATA\ORCL\SHKJ_LSCJS_TEMP.dbf' size 1024M

autoextend on;

4.

alter user C##SHKJ_LSCJS_DB default tablespace SHKJ_LSCJS;  --设置默认表空间

5.

alter user C##SHKJ_LSCJS_DB temporary tablespace SHKJ_LSCJS_TEMP;  --设置默认临时表空间

6.

grant create session to C##SHKJ_LSCJS_DB;

7.

grant unlimited tablespace to C##SHKJ_LSCJS_DB;

8.

grant create table to C##SHKJ_LSCJS_DB;

9.

grant create tablespace to C##SHKJ_LSCJS_DB;

10.

grant dba to C##SHKJ_LSCJS_DB;

打开“开始”-->输入cmd(记住:这里是cmd窗口,不是sqlplus窗口!!!)

由于在上面几个步骤中,创建了C##SHKJ_LSCJS_DB这个用户,所以往C##SHKJ_LSCJS_DB用户导入数据:

直接输入如下语句:imp C##SHKJ_LSCJS_DB/123456@localhost/orcl file="C:\Users\zhengyi\Desktop\test20140221.DMP"  full=y;

上述语句说明如下:

test是上面创建的登录数据库用户名;

test222是登录数据库的密码;

localhost:代表当前数据库的地址是本机,如果是远程导入,替换成对应的ip地址就行

orcl:是实例名称(这个如果不知道实例名称的话,应该可以查,如果不能查,额,我还不知道咋弄,我先试试!)

file:后面的是你当前dmp文件存放的路径

full=y:全部导入

提示:若创建表空间后授权无提示无表空间,就执行

上一篇下一篇

猜你喜欢

热点阅读